“Another book I started last night for another group! I've only read the first chapter, but once again, I was hooked from the first words. Curtis and Eldredge contend that most of us have divorced ourselves from our heart and are thus missing the full richness of experience in our relationship with Jesus. Our heart cries out for adventure and passion, but we, as "good Christians" try to muffle that through discipline and busyness feeling that somehow our passionate longings are the quiverings of the old man that should have died when we were reborn, when in reality it is the cry of our reborn heart that longs to be fully alive in Jesus. ”
